What documents are required to rent a room in New York?
The documents required to rent a room in New York include a government ID, proof of income (typically 40x the rent), employment letter, references, bank statements, credit report, guarantor paperwork, and broker fee payment.

How much does a room cost in New York per month?
An average room in New York per month may cost between $1,700 to $3,500 in Manhattan below 110th street, and between $850 to $2,400 above 110th street. Rooms for rent in Brooklyn or Queens, New York may cost between $750 to $1,500. Astoria, Jersey City, and Queens are where you’ll usually find more affordable furnished rooms for rent in New York, costing between $1,000 to $1,400 for traditional spaces and $1,600 to $1,900 for managed services.
